The close relationship between media and national identity is a dichotomy of tremendous proportions: On the one hand, it is a union fraught with conflicting messages and images by which to inform the people, yet on the other hand, it reflects one of the most inescapably important relationships ever forged between two otherwise incompatible entities. To illustrate how this incongruous merger has endured – and even flourished – throughout claims of nation state weakening due in part to the pervasiveness of globalization, one need only look as far as the Internet to see how much of a major role media now play in representing, creating and restructuring national identity, nationalism and national boundaries.
